  • Patent number: 6950117
    Abstract: A thermal head includes a heat insulating layer made up of an electrically-conductive multiple low oxide ceramic layer of low thermal conductivity made of a chemical compound of Si, plural transition metals and oxygen. A first insulating layer made up of an insulated multiple high nitride ceramic layer of low thermal conductivity made of a chemical compound of at least Si, plural transition metals and nitrogen is formed on the heat insulating layer, and a second insulating layer made up of an SiO2 layer of high insulation characteristics or an Al2O3 layer is formed on the first insulating layer.
    Type: Grant
    Filed: May 22, 2004
    Date of Patent: September 27, 2005
    Assignee: Alps Electric Co., Ltd.
    Inventors: Takashi Shirakawa, Satoshi Kubo, Masahisa Jumonji

  • Publication number: 20030103112
    Abstract: In the present invention, with an aim of providing a thermal head capable of being driven with reduced power requirements by preventing the thermal efficiency from being deteriorated due to thermal diffusion, the first embodiment is characterized in that on top of a substrate, there is formed a heat insulating layer made up of an electrically-conductive multiple low oxide ceramic layer of low thermal conductivity made of a chemical compound of Si, plural transition metals and oxygen; and that there are stacked and formed, on top of the heat insulating layer, a first insulating layer made up of an insulated multiple high nitride ceramic layer of low thermal conductivity made of a chemical compound of at least Si, plural transition metals and nitrogen, and on top of the first insulating layer, a second insulating layer made up of an SiO2 layer of high insulation characteristics or an Al2O3 layer.
